Description
Our client is seeking a Mid-QA Engineer who can lead his QA efforts, build and maintain robust QA processes, and ensure the delivery of high-quality software. You’ll have a hands-on role in test automation, API testing, and leveraging AI-powered tools to enhance QA efficiency.
Responsibilities:
- Define, implement, and maintain QA processes and best practices.
- Design, develop, and maintain automated test scripts for web, mobile, and APIs.
- Collaborate with product and development teams to define testing requirements and acceptance criteria.
- Utilize AI tools to optimize testing and defect detection (a plus).
- Conduct manual and automated testing, ensuring functional, performance, and security standards.
- Track QA metrics, identify gaps, and drive continuous improvement.
Requirements:
- Bachelor's degree in Computer Science, Engineering, or a related field.
- 1-5 years in software QA.
- Strong experience with test automation frameworks (Selenium, Cypress, Appium, etc.).
- Solid experience in API testing.
- Proven experience managing QA teams and processes.
- Knowledge of Agile/Scrum, CI/CD, and version control systems.
- Strong analytical, problem-solving, and communication skills.
- Familiarity with AI-powered QA tools.
- Experience with performance and security testing is a bonus.
Our client's guiding Principles & Values
- Data-Driven, Tech First
- Committed to Exceptional Experience
- Holistic Ownership
- Challenging the Status Quo
- Together for Growth
- No Finish Line